什么是 gitlog ?
gitlog
是一个命令行工具,用于获取 git 提交日志并以更好的方式展示它们的历史记录。它不仅可以显示每次提交的详细信息,还可以显示统计数据,例如每个贡献者的提交数量。它可以很好地帮助您了解项目的演变历史并跟踪开发者的进程。
安装
要安装 gitlog
,您需要在终端运行以下命令:
--- ------- -- ------
如何使用
获取基本的日志信息
要获取基本的日志信息,请在终端中输入以下命令:
------
这将显示最近的 10 条提交记录。如果要显示更多的提交,则可以使用 n
参数,如下所示:
------ -- --
这将显示最近的 20 条提交记录。
过滤日志信息
如果要显示特定的提交记录,可以使用过滤器。以下是通过编写多个过滤器来查找包含“ video”或“ image”的提交的示例:
------ ------ ------- ------ -------
这将只显示包含 “video” 或 “image” 的提交。
按作者过滤
要按作者过滤提交,可以使用 --author
选项,如下所示:
------ --------------
以图表形式显示提交信息
要以图表形式显示提交信息,请使用 -G
选项,如下所示:
------ --
这将使用 ASCII 字符以表格形式显示提交信息。
结论
gitlog
是一个非常有用的工具,可以帮助您了解项目历史和开发人员的进展。无论您是开发人员还是项目经理,都可以使用 gitlog
更轻松地管理您的项目。
来源:JavaScript中文网 ,转载请联系管理员! 本文地址:https://www.javascriptcn.com/post/69212